For a goat, I find hot wire only works if THEY want it too :lol:

It helps low for kids who try to smell it, up high for those standing up to try & get out -- notice both of these efforts involve noses touching it for most times. Goats have a hollow hair shaft, so often they just don't feel it like other animals -- unless they're wet and we all know that seldom happens! Most of my horses respect it.
